前后端分离计算机毕设项目之基于SpringBoot的旅游网站的设计与实现《内含源码+文档+部署教程》

博主介绍:✌全网粉丝10W+,前互联网大厂软件研发、集结硕博英豪成立工作室。专注于计算机相关专业毕业设计项目实战6年之久,选择我们就是选择放心、选择安心毕业✌

🍅**由于篇幅限制,想要获取完整文章或者源码,或者代做,拉到文章底部即可看到个人VX。**🍅

2023年 - 2024年 最新计算机毕业设计 本科 选题大全 汇总

感兴趣的可以先收藏起来,还有大家在毕设选题,项目以及论文编写等相关问题都可以给我留言咨询,希望帮助更多的人 。

技术应用:

1.技术栈:Java+springboot+vue+echarts

2..数据库mysql

3..eclipse/idea开发工具

本文首先分析了旅游网站的发展背景和意义,简要阐述了旅游网站系统开发的主要内容和优势,然后简要介绍了国内外旅游网站系统的研究和应用现状,并对系统开发技术,系统分析和总体设计,实现详细功能等。

系统的总体功能定义如下图所示:

登录窗口,用户通过登录窗口可以进行登录或注册。还没注册的用户可以进行填写用户名、密码进行注册操作,如图所示:

旅游资讯:管理员通过列表可以进行查看标题、简介、图片等信息,进行详情、修改或删除操作,并通过新增进行添加旅游资讯信息或删除操作,如图所示:

旅游线路:通过列表可以进行查看路线名称、价格、路线分类、景点名称、出发地、目的地、交通方式、出行时间、费用包含、点击次数等信息、进行添加购物车或立即购买、收藏操作,如图5-11所示。用户通过点击立即购买进入页面可以进行选择收货地址进行查看订单信息,进行在线支付操作,如图所示。

我们可以根据数据结构的详细分析要求,我们根据输入和输出数据量的要求进行分析,确定什么表表,结构之间的关系,我们可以验证, 调整和完善,查询和浏览过程,可以实现数据库,以使用户对数据和功能有更多要求。

表address信息表

|-----------|---------|-----|-------------|---------------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| bigint | 20 | PRIMARY KEY | 主键 |
| userid | bigint | 20 | NOT NULL | 用户id', |
| address | varchar | 200 | NOT NULL | 地址' |
| name | varchar | 200 | NOT NULL | 收货人 |
| phone | varchar | 200 | NOT NULL | 电话' |
| isdefault | varchar | 200 | NOT NULL | 是否默认地址[是/否] |

表cart信息表

|-----------|---------|-----|-------------|-------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| bigint | 20 | PRIMARY KEY | 主键 |
| tablename | varchar | 200 | NOT NULL | 商品表名 |
| userid | bigint | 20 | NOT NULL | 用户id' |
| goodid | bigint | 20 | NOT NULL | 商品id' |
| goodname | varchar | 200 | NOT NULL | 商品名称 |
| picture | varchar | 200 | NOT NULL | 图片', |
| buynumber | int | 11 | NOT NULL | 购买数量 |

表chat信息表

|---------|--------|----|-------------|--------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| int | 11 | PRIMARY KEY | 主键 |
| userid | bigint | 20 | NOT NULL | 用户id |
| adminid | bigint | 20 | NOT NULL | 管理员id' |
| isreply | int | 11 | NOT NULL | '是否回复 |

表config信息表

|-------|------|-----|-------------|--------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| int | 11 | PRIMARY KEY | 主键 |
| name | int | 255 | NOT NULL | 配置参数名称 |
| value | int | 11 | NOT NULL | 配置参数值 |

表discusslvyouxianlu信息表

|--------|--------|----|-------------|--------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| bigint | 20 | PRIMARY KEY | 主键 |
| refid | bigint | 20 | NOT NULL | 关联表id |
| userid | bigint | 20 | NOT NULL | 用户id', |

表discusszuixinxianlu信息表

|--------|--------|-----|-------------|-------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| bigint | 255 | PRIMARY KEY | 主键 |
| refid | bigint | 255 | NOT NULL | 关联表id |
| userid | bigint | 255 | NOT NULL | 用户id' |

表lvyouxianlu信息表

|-------------------|---------|-----|--------------|-------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| bigint | 20 | PRIMARY KEY | 主键 |
| xianlumingcheng | varchar | 200 | DEFAULT NULL | 线路名称' |
| xianlufenlei | varchar | 200 | DEFAULT NULL | 线路分类' |
| fengmiantu | varchar | 200 | DEFAULT NULL | 封面图', |
| jingdianmingcheng | varchar | 200 | DEFAULT NULL | 景点名称 |
| chufadi | varchar | 200 | DEFAULT NULL | 出发地' |
| mudedi | varchar | 200 | DEFAULT NULL | '目的地 |
| jiaotongfangshi | varchar | 200 | DEFAULT NULL | 交通方式' |
| clicknum | int | 11 | DEFAULT NULL | 点击次数 |

表token信息表

|-----------|---------|-----|--------------|--------|
| 列名 | 数据类型 | 长度 | 约束 | 说明 |
| id | bigint | 20 | PRIMARY KEY | 主键 |
| userid | varchar | 20 | DEFAULT NULL | 用户id', |
| username | varchar | 100 | DEFAULT NULL | '用户名 |
| tablename | varchar | 100 | DEFAULT NULL | '表名 |
| role | varchar | 100 | DEFAULT NULL | 角色 |
| token | varchar | 200 | DEFAULT NULL | 密码', |

源码获取:

🍅**由于篇幅限制,获取完整文章或源码、代做项目的,拉到文章底部即可看到个人VX。**🍅

大家点赞、收藏、关注、评论 啦 、查看 👇🏻获取联系方式👇🏻

相关推荐
秋林辉32 分钟前
Jfinal+SQLite java工具类复制mysql表数据到 *.sqlite
java·mysql·sqlite
hello 早上好1 小时前
MyBatis 核心知识点、插件
java·开发语言·mybatis
float_六七1 小时前
MyBatis 在执行 SQL 时找不到名为 name 的参数
java·sql·mybatis
麦兜*1 小时前
SpringBoot 2.x→3.0升级实战:Jakarta EE兼容性改造清单
java·spring boot·后端·spring·系统架构·maven·springcloud
NE_STOP1 小时前
SpringBoot--学会配置日志
java·spring
悟能不能悟2 小时前
使用 PowerMockito 模拟 new A() 行为
java
天天摸鱼的java工程师2 小时前
蚂蚁金服面试官:你能从JVM源码解释STW吗?
java·后端·面试
sniper_fandc2 小时前
使用Spring Cloud LoadBalancer报错java.lang.IllegalStateException
java·spring·spring cloud
哈里谢顿2 小时前
django源码学习指南[结合copilot]
django
心之语歌2 小时前
Java 设计 MCP SSE 配置
java·后端